I know you are thinking what in the world. Trust me when it plopped in my head I was too. I laughed out loud. And as it unfolded it was pure genius. I had been binge watching Naruto so I'm sure my Favorite Self felt it an appropriate analogy.
Hopefully my spiritual Blerds will appreciate it. LOL